Gold Tops ₹1 Lakh as Silver Nears ₹1.16 Lakh on Tariff Fears and Fed Uncertainty

Investors are bidding up bullion prices ahead of President Trump’s August 1 tariff deadline against a backdrop of Fed officials divided over rate cuts.

Overview

  • Gold prices in major Indian cities are trading above ₹1,00,800 per 10 grams, marking fresh highs since mid-June safe-haven flows first pushed it past ₹1 lakh.
  • Silver is hovering around ₹1,15,870 per kilogram, near domestic record peaks supported by strong industrial demand from electronics and solar manufacturers.
  • MCX August gold futures rose about 0.13% to ₹98,148 per 10 grams, while September silver contracts added 0.08% to ₹1,13,037 per kilogram, reflecting continued investor optimism.
  • U.S. spot gold held near $3,352 an ounce as traders awaited Federal Reserve rate-cut signals and monitored the looming reciprocal tariff deadline.
  • Geopolitical jitters from U.S. trade tensions and conflicting Fed rate-cut views are underpinning the rally and driving volatility in precious metals markets.
